#197286 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#197286 is composed of 9.8% red, 44.7%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.3% cyan, 14.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 191 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 31.2%. #197286 color hex could be obtained by blending #32e4ff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

Shades and Tints of #197286
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f0f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#197286
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a5355 is the less saturated color, while #01819e is the most saturated one.
